We show that recent results of Friedl-Vidussi and Chen imply that a symplectic manifold admits a fixed point free circle action if and only if it admits a symplectic circle action and we give a complete description of the symplectic cone in this case. The main result of this paper is a formula for calculating the Seiberg-Witten invariants of 4-manifolds with fixed-point free circle actions. We construct examples of finitely generated groups L that have non-trivial actions on -trees but which cannot act, without fixing a vertex, on any simplicial tree. Moreover, any finitely presented group mapping onto L does have a fixed point-free action on some simplicial tree.

We define a notion of semi-conjugacy between orientation-preserving actions of a group on the circle, which for fixed point free actions coincides with a classical definition of Ghys. Up to isomorphism there are six fixed-point free crystallographic groups in Euclidean Space generated by twists (screw motions). The Nielsen Conjecture for Homeomorphisms asserts that any homeomorphism of a closed manifold is isotopic to a map realizing the Nielsen number of , which is a lower bound for the number of fixed points among all maps homotopic to .
